  **Understanding Low-Power Relays**

  First, let’s understand what low-power relays are. A relay is an electrically operated switch that uses an electromagnet to open or close circuits. Low-power relays, as the name suggests, are designed to handle lower power levels, typically ranging from a few watts to a few tens of watts. They are known for their compact size, low power consumption, and reliability.

  **Why Choose a Low-Power Relay?**

  There are several reasons why you might opt for a low-power relay over other types of relays:

  1. **Size and Space Constraints**: Low-power relays are compact and can be easily integrated into small spaces, making them ideal for applications with limited space.
2. **Energy Efficiency**: These relays consume less power, which can help reduce energy costs and minimize heat generation.
3. **Reliability**: Low-power relays are designed to be durable and reliable, ensuring consistent performance over time.
4. **Flexibility**: They can be used in a wide range of applications, from consumer electronics to industrial automation.

  **How to Request a Low-Power Relay Quote**

  Now that you understand the benefits of low-power relays, let’s discuss how to request a quote. Here are the steps you need to follow:

  1. **Identify Your Requirements**: Before requesting a quote, it’s essential to have a clear understanding of your requirements. Consider the following factors:
– **Operating Voltage**: The voltage at which the relay will operate.
– **Operating Current**: The current the relay will handle.
– **Contact Rating**: The maximum current and voltage the relay contacts can handle.
– **Mounting Type**: The type of mounting (e.g., DIN rail, PCB mount) you prefer.
– **Additional Features**: Any additional features you might need, such as built-in diagnostics or isolation.

  2. **Research Manufacturers**: Once you have a clear understanding of your requirements, research different manufacturers that offer low-power relays. Look for companies with a good reputation and a wide range of products.

  3. **Contact the Manufacturer**: Reach out to the manufacturer’s sales team or use their online quote request form. Be sure to provide all the necessary details about your requirements.

  4. **Review the Quote**: Once you receive the quote, review it carefully. Pay attention to the following aspects:
– **Product Specifications**: Ensure that the relay meets your requirements.
– **Pricing**: Compare the price with other manufacturers to ensure you are getting a competitive rate.
– **Lead Time**: Check the lead time for delivery to ensure it meets your project timeline.

  5. **Make Your Decision**: After reviewing the quote, decide whether to proceed with the purchase. If you have any questions or concerns, don’t hesitate to contact the manufacturer for clarification.

  **Considerations When Choosing a Low-Power Relay**

  When selecting a low-power relay, consider the following factors:

  1. **Quality**: Opt for a relay from a reputable manufacturer to ensure you get a high-quality product.
2. **Certifications**: Look for relays that have relevant certifications, such as CE or UL, to ensure they meet safety and quality standards.
3. **Warranty**: Check the warranty offered by the manufacturer to ensure you are protected in case of any defects.
4. **Technical Support**: Choose a manufacturer that offers excellent technical support in case you encounter any issues with the relay.
